Participate in a three-mile “Walk About” to view mountain bluebird and American kestrel nest boxes. This easy, level hike includes stops at ten nest boxes to monitor condition of the nests, eggs present, baby birds—and some surprises!

We will meet at the end of the gravel section of Peninsula Road where there is a cattle grate and kiosk. We will hike in on Peninsula Drive along the Crooked River rim, leaving the road at times to walk short distances to check nest boxes. This road has some rocky, uneven terrain, but it is generally easy to walk.

Wear comfortable closed-toe shoes and comfortable hiking clothes with layers. Bring water and a snack. Bring binoculars if you have them. FANs will have binoculars available for loan for those who need them. We will leave promptly at 7:00 a.m., so please be punctual.

Group size is limited to six people, and pets are not allowed on this hike. If you sign up and later need to cancel, please do so as soon as possible so that people on the wait list can join this hike.
